简要总结
Cervical nodal metastasis is the most certain prognostic factor in oral cancer. Appropriate management of the neck is therefore of paramount importance in the treatment of oral cancer. However, there is still some controversy on the treatment of early maxillofacial malignancies. Currently, investigators have no accurate uniform treatment standards, including the National Comprehensive Cancer Network (NCCN) recommended between surgery and radiotherapy options. Clinical evaluation indicated that lymph node-negative patients eventually 25%-35% had cervical node metastasis. Therefore, for the majority of patients with true node-negative, preventive cervical lymph node dissection is obviously over-treatment, and lower quality of life. Radiotherapy can avoid such surgery.
详细描述
Objective: To evaluate the effect of radiotherapy on the neck of early oral cancer with poor pathologic factors.
This is a randomized, prospective, open, multicenter study. Intervention: Patients receive primary tumor resection followed by radiotherapy.
Control: Patients receive primary tumor resection with selective neck dissection.
Primary:
2 years neck control rates

入选标准
- •Ability to understand and the willingness to sign a written informed consent document
- •Age≥ 18 and≤ 75 years
- •Clinical/ Histological/ cytological/ Imaging examination proven Oral/Oropharynx Squamous-cell carcinoma (Tongue, buccal mucosa, mouth floor, hard palate, Molar area), the depth of invasion > 4mm in preoperative assessment
- •In line with clinical stage I / II stage (T1-2 N0 M0; AJCC 2010) and receiving surgical resection
- •Normal bone marrow reserve function and normal liver, kidney function
- •Expected survival period≥ 6 months
